Bidding on AFF is just like bidding in real life but instead of using money, we use karma points...

Who pays the highest price win the bid...

Just click on the day you wanna advertise and place your bid as instructed.

 

About the auto-bid system:

If I bid 5000 points, and I'm the highest bidder, the system will reserve 5000 points of mine. (other people won't know how much I place my bid until they out bid me).

Anyone who bids the price under 5000 will automatically be outbid by this system by 10 points. And among those who bid under 5000 points, "the highest bidded points + 10 points" will be the highest bid.

 

Ex: I bid 5000 points. I'm the highest.

You bid 4500 points. The system will say, "You are currently not the highest bidder". And the highest bid will be 4510. (I automatically outbid you by 10 points).

Then someone bids 6000 points. The system will say to that person, "You are currently the highest bidder ". And the highest bid will be 5010. (That someone outbids me by 10 points.)

And the system will send me an alert, "your bid is beaten". (something like that, I haven't been beaten in a while, I don't remember).

The circle goes on until bidding time ends.

You don't lost all the points you place the bid...You only lost the highest bid. You can look at the screen shot below to understand.

I bidded 9700 points, but I only lost 6445 points. Since it's the highest bid under my 9700 points bid.

 

How many points do you need to win?

It depends on the day but I think...around 9000-10 000 karma points for normal advertisement.

7000 - 9000 karma points for Rated M advertisement.

You need to observe the Ads Calendar for further information.

 

When do you bid?

You need to know when you can win and when you can't. If you have an enormous amount of karma points, you can bid anytime you want. But if you don't then you must choose the day that you can highly win.

Like, if you have 7500 points. And today's highest bid is currently 6000+, and bidding will end in 30mins - 1 hour, well, give up cause you probably won't win anyway.

Also, with 7500 points, and today's highest bid is 4000+ and bidding will also end in 30 mins - 1 hour, I'd say try your luck.

And, you must bid in the last minute.

I usually bid when bidding ends in 30-40 seconds and bid all the points you have. That way, you have the higher chance to win.

If you don't wanna wait until the bid ends to bid, I'd say you prepare at least 15 000 - 20 000 karma points to assure your (likely) highest bidder place. This bidding style goes to the rich, not mehhhh...lol~

What does advertisement do to your fics?

It get you more readers, therefor more subbies, therefor more upvotes (though the laters depend on your fics, nah?)

Well, it's practically all advertisement does...bring your fics to publicity.

 

How many fics can I ads on a day?

You can ads as many fics as you want. As many authors as you want. You can ads anything you want. 

Here is the pic of my bid today, if you want to change the fics you ads, just change all the contents, including Title of Ad, Description, and URL then click change bid.
